Optical Engineering publishes papers reporting on research and development in optical science and engineering and the practical applications of known optical science, engineering, and technology.
Contributed papers cover a broad range of subject classifications encompassing the general fields of:

Facts and Figures
ISSN: 0091-3286
E-ISSN: 1560-2303
Publisher: SPIE
Frequency: Monthly (12 issues/year)
Format: Print and Online
Impact Factor: 0.959*
5-Year Impact Factor: 0.885*
Subject Category Ranking: 51st out of 79 journals in Optics*
h5-index‡: 28
* From the 2011 Science Edition of Thomson Reuters' Journal Citation Report®
‡ h5-index is the h-index for articles published in the last 5 complete years. It is the largest number h such that h articles published in 2007-2011 have at least h citations each (from Google Scholar)
